Job description

Location: Plymouth, MN (primarily onsite with flexibility)

Compensation: $120,000–$150,000 + bonus eligible

Reports to: CFO

Direct Reports: Sr. Accountant, AR Manager, AP/Payroll Manager

About The Organization

A growing, Midwest-based organization in the commercial interiors and project‑based services space is seeking an experienced Controller to lead its accounting function. The company operates in a dynamic environment with project-driven financials and works closely with clients across workplace, education, healthcare, and other commercial settings. The culture is collaborative, relationship‑focused, and centered on continuous improvement.

The Opportunity

The CFO is looking for a hands‑on accounting leader who can fully own day‑to‑day accounting operations, strengthen financial processes, and provide leadership to a small, experienced accounting team. This role will allow the CFO to shift more time toward strategic initiatives while the Controller ensures timely, accurate, and compliant financial reporting.

This position is ideal for someone who enjoys rolling up their sleeves, driving operational excellence, and working closely with cross‑functional teams in a construction‑related environment.

Key Responsibilities
Financial Management & Reporting
  • Lead daily accounting operations, general ledger oversight, and month‑end close.
  • Review and prepare journal entries and balance sheet reconciliations.
  • Oversee bank reconciliations and sales/use tax compliance.
  • Partner with AP, AR, and payroll functions to ensure accurate financial information.
Compliance, Audit & Regulatory Reporting
  • Coordinate internal and external audits (financial, insurance, 401(k), workers’ compensation, etc.).
  • Maintain compliance with regulatory, tax, and industry‑specific requirements.
  • Oversee accurate and timely preparation of insurance, bonding, and regulatory documentation.
Job Cost Accounting
  • Supervise job cost processes and monitor project profitability.
  • Manage WIP schedules and support project billing activities.
  • Review AIA billing, lien waivers, and contract compliance.
  • Reconcile job‑related billings to costs and contract values.
Leadership & Collaboration
  • Lead, mentor, and develop a team of three.
  • Work closely with project managers, operations, and sales teams.
  • Collaborate with executive leadership on financial decisions and process optimization.
Qualifications
Required:
  • Bachelor’s degree in Accounting (CPA or CMA preferred but not required)
  • 6–10+ years of progressive accounting experience
  • Accounting leadership experience
  • Construction industry experience required
  • Strong understanding of GAAP and revenue recognition
  • Experience with job costing, WIP schedules, and project‑based accounting
  • Advanced Excel skills and financial systems proficiency
